The Blueprint (2001) is widely regarded as one of the greatest hip-hop albums of all time. Released on September 11, 2001, the album marked a pivotal moment in Jay-Z's career, showcasing his lyrical prowess, clever wordplay, and storytelling ability.
Critical Acclaim: The album received widespread critical acclaim upon its release. Rolling Stone magazine praised the album, stating that Jay-Z " proves himself a rap poet of unusual sensitivity". NME noted that "The Blueprint is a confident, muscular album, full of bright ideas and bravura rhyming". Released on September 11, 2001 , Jay-Z's sixth

Released on September 11, 2001—a day that shook the world to its core—The Blueprint is arguably the most unlikely masterpiece in music history. Against the backdrop of national tragedy, this album became a shelter. It wasn't just a collection of beats and rhymes; it was a sonic fortress built by two producers at the top of their game (Kanye West and Just Blaze) and a rapper who claimed he was retiring.
